About Advanced Component Services

Advanced Component Services is a contract manufacturer and specialized distributor focused on components used in the commercial food service industry. For over 20 years, we have provided the essential parts required to maintain and repair commercial food service equipment.

In May 2026, we transitioned our operations from the Seattle area to a nearly 30,000 square feet facility in Chula Vista, California. Our new home houses our distribution center and professional offices. We are currently seeking a tech-forward professional to join our foundational Chula Vista team and support this exciting new chapter of growth.

Job Description

We are seeking a proactive, tech-forward Office Operations & Accounting Liaison to serve as the central hub of our daily activities. This role bridges the gap between our local operations and our remote accounting team. The ideal candidate is a problem-solver who stays calm under pressure and proactively uses technology to streamline workflows.

Key Responsibilities:

Financial Support:
Manage invoicing, resolve vendor discrepancies, and lead past-due collections.

Accounting Liaison:
Oversee and coordinate daily tasks with our remote accounting staff.

Office Operations:
Manage office supply procurement, oversee facility cleaning services, and provide sales support.

Project Tracking:
Rigorously follow up on open projects and pending tasks to ensure nothing falls through the cracks.

Tech Support:
Handle initial setup and basic troubleshooting of office equipment and software.

Requirements

Experience:
3–5 years in office management, high-level administration, or a similar operations role.

Software:
Deep proficiency in Google Workspace and/or Microsoft Office 365.

AI Adaptability:
You must be comfortable using AI tools (like ChatGPT or Gemini) to solve problems or draft communications more efficiently.

Technical Skill:
Experience with general office equipment setup and troubleshooting.

Attention to Detail:
Uncompromising accuracy in financial data and project tracking.

Professionalism:
Exceptional communication skills, especially when managing remote staff and collections.

Compensation

Base Salary:
$50,000 – $60,000 per year (commensurate with experience).

Performance Incentives:
Eligibility for our consistent year-end bonus program.

Benefits

Comprehensive Health Package:
Medical, Dental, and Eye Care insurance (Vision) with a significant portion of premiums paid by the company.

Dual Retirement Plans:
401(k) Plan for employee-led savings and Cash Balance Retirement Plan (Company-funded retirement account).

Paid Time Off:
Includes paid vacation, sick leave, and paid holidays.

Consistent Year-End Bonus:
A discretionary bonus program that has been paid out every year since the company’s inception 20 years ago.

Modern Work Culture:
A professional environment that encourages and supports the use of AI and new technology.
